    Question weight limit for tiling on plastered surface

    Hi everyone,
    I am trying to tile my bathroom walls which are newly plastered. I bought some tiles before I realised that a limit of 20 kg/m squared is recommended for tiling on this surface. I have since calculated weight of my tiles including adhesive as 20.3 kg/ m squared. Is this sailing too close to the wind or is there enough safety margin in the recommended limit for me to get away with it? my tiles are 316mm x 452mm, 9mm thick.
